A New American Dream?

Remember when the American Dream meant getting a good job, climbing the corporate ladder while building a family, and having a nice house with a white picket fence before you retire? Well, a lot of people have a new American dream: making money while doing as little work as possible. There are lots of ways to attempt this, but truly effortless money is about as common as finding a unicorn delivering your Amazon packages. But let's get into it, shall we?

Here are Five Fast Facts on the new American Dream:

  1. 😞 Not Enough - Over 50% of all Americans (and 60% of Gen Z adults) say a regular full-time job alone won't get them to their financial goals. Apparently, "work hard and you'll get ahead" now comes with a billboard-sized asterisk.
  1. 📼 Hustle Up - About 25% of Americans already have a side hustle, and 44% of adults ages 18-28 earn money from sources outside a traditional job. Having one job is becoming as old-fashioned as owning a VCR rewinder.
  1. 🚗 If You've Got It... - Millions of people now earn extra money by renting out homes, cars, or other assets, showing that many Americans are looking for ways to make what they already own work harder than they do.
  1. 🤖 Digital Helper - AI is making it easier for people to create digital products, automate tasks, and build new income streams, fueling the growing interest in passive income. It's hard work to not have to work hard!
  1. ⚠️ Buyer Beware - Before you jump into the deep end yourself, you should know that passive income isn't usually as "passive" as social media makes it seem. The same AI that makes it easy to build new things also makes it easy for scammers to build new scams. The Better Business Bureau found that people who reported scams involving business or investment courses lost a median of over $1,300.

🔥Bottom line: More Americans are looking for passive income because traditional work is broken. Jobs are being replaced by AI, companies aren't loyal to workers, and promotions are rare. In fact, a recent survey by the New York Fed shows workers are less satisfied with their pay and promotion opportunities now than they've been since the Fed started asking the question back in 2014! If you want to get creative, go for it. Just make sure you know what you're getting into, or your new American dream could turn into more of a nightmare than your day job.
